Coach Illian, or Coach I, has been a collegiate strength and conditioning coach for over 20 years with stops at Texas Christian Univeristy, Mississippi State University, The University of Alabama, The University of Connecticut, and Southern Utah University. As a strength and conditioning coach, he has been a part of five NCAA National Championship teams including the UCONN men's basketball team, Alabama football team, and Alabama women's gymnastic teams.
Coach Illian currently serves as an assistant athletic director for sports performance at Southern Utah University where he has developed training programs for the Thunderbird football, men’s basketball, men’s and women’s track & field, men's and women's cross country, women’s volleyball, and women’s soccer, and women's gymnastics programs. Coach Illian helped the men’s and women’s cross country teams achieve Big Sky Championships as well as helping the men’s basketball team win their first ever conference championship. He also served as the strength and conditioning coach for the Lady Thunderbirds basketball team as they won the WAC conference title and made their first ever NCAA tournament appearance and helped the Flippin' Birds to a Mountain Rim Conference title.
Illian received a Bachelor of Science from Texas Lutheran University, before receiving both a Master's Degree and a Ph.D. in Human Performance from the University of Alabama. Illian completed his doctoral program in 2011.
